TypeScript SDK for the Scavio API — real-time web scraping
and data extraction across 31 platforms on one API key, plus extract() to read
any URL as clean Markdown.
Structured JSON in, structured JSON out. No proxies, no headless browsers, no per-site parsers to maintain.
- Search and SERP — Google (organic, news, maps, shopping, flights, hotels, trends, AI Mode)
- E-commerce — Amazon, Walmart, eBay, Target, Home Depot, TikTok Shop
- Real estate and travel — Zillow, Redfin, Booking, Airbnb, Tripadvisor
- Reviews and local — Yelp, G2, Capterra, Glassdoor, App Store, Google Play
- Jobs and companies — Indeed, Glassdoor, SEC EDGAR, Companies House
- Ads transparency — Google Ads Transparency Center, Meta Ad Library
- Social and video — YouTube, TikTok, Instagram, Threads, X, LinkedIn, Reddit, Kuaishou
- Any other page —
extract()turns a URL into Markdown, plain text or raw HTML

const usage = await client.getUsage();const client = new Scavio({
apiKey: "sk_...", // or set SCAVIO_API_KEY env var
baseUrl: "https://api.scavio.dev", // default
timeout: 30_000, // ms, default
maxRequestsPerSecond: 1, // 1-50, default 1
maxRetries: 2, // default 2, set 0 to disable
});maxRetries is the number of extra attempts after the first request, applied
only to transient failures — HTTP 429, 500, 502, 503, 504 and network or timeout
errors. Backoff is exponential with full jitter, capped at 8s, and a
Retry-After header is honored when the API sends one. Non-transient errors
(400, 401, 402, 404, 422) are never retried.
maxRequestsPerSecond throttles the client so it never sends more than N
requests in any one-second window. Your plan also has a server-side concurrency
limit on simultaneous in-flight requests: 1 on free and pay-as-you-go, 5 on
Project, 10 on Bootstrap, 15 on Startup, 50 on Growth, and unlimited on
Enterprise.
extract() is a core endpoint, not a platform, so it lives on the client itself.
It reads any page and hands it back as readability Markdown, plain text or raw
HTML — the read-a-page primitive an agent or a RAG ingest needs.
const page = await client.extract({
url: "https://example.com/pricing",
format: "markdown", // "html" | "markdown" | "text", default "markdown"
mode: "normal", // "normal" | "advanced" | "ultra", default "normal"
});
page.content; // the page body
page.content_length; // characters returnedCredits depend on mode, not on a flat per-call price: normal costs 1,
advanced costs 1, ultra costs 2. Billing happens only on a successful
extraction — a dead link, bot wall or timeout costs nothing.
normalis a plain datacenter fetch. Start here.advancedrenders the page in a headless browser. Use it when the content is built client-side.ultragoes through residential IPs. Use it only when a bot wall blocks the other two.
html is the raw page. markdown is a readability extraction with the
boilerplate stripped. text is that markdown flattened to plain text. URLs are
http(s) only, a bare host is upgraded to https, and loopback, private,
link-local and cloud-metadata hosts are rejected with a 400.

await client.ebay.seller({ seller: "musicmagpie" });1 credit per call. sold: true searches completed listings that actually sold —
the price-research view; eBay publishes no headline count there, so
total_results comes back null. per_page accepts only 60, 120 or 240. seller
is a profile endpoint and cannot enumerate a catalogue — page a seller's
inventory through search({ seller }) instead.

await client.zillow.agentReviews({ screen_name: "jane-doe" });1 credit per call. A bare ZIP works on its own but cannot be combined with a
filter or a sort — Zillow then geolocates the request and answers about another
city, so pass the city name whenever you filter. On listing_status: "for_rent",
min_price/max_price mean monthly rent. agentReviews addresses an agent
profile, not a property, and returns the five reviews Zillow server-renders
(total_review_count is the real total). An unresolvable region is a 404.

await client.booking.reviews({ hotel: "the-independente" });1 credit per call. checkin and checkout must be sent together — Booking
ignores a lone check-in and prices its own date range. hotel and reviews
take dates for the same reason: Booking prices a stay, and the response echoes
whichever dates were used. currency defaults to USD; without it Booking prices
off the proxy exit and two identical requests disagree. A search with neither
destination nor dest_id returns Booking's homepage and still costs a credit.

await client.indeed.companyReviews({ company: "Stripe", page: 2 });2 credits per call. radius and max_age_days are closed sets — Indeed ignores
anything else and silently returns the unfiltered set, so an unsupported radius
bills you for a search covering fifty miles. min_salary filters on Indeed's own
estimate for the role, not on a posted figure, so postings that publish no salary
still match. A location-only search (no query) is valid. Search is 10 postings
per page, company reviews 20.

}All error classes:
| Class | HTTP Status | Description |
|---|---|---|
MissingAPIKeyError |
— | No API key provided |
ScavioConnectionError |
— | Request never reached the API (DNS, reset, TLS) |
ScavioTimeoutError |
— | Request exceeded the configured timeout |
BadRequestError |
400, 422 | Invalid request parameters |
InvalidAPIKeyError |
401 | Invalid API key |
InsufficientCreditsError |
402 | No credits remaining |
NotFoundError |
404 | No data upstream for that id (see TikTok Shop above) |
RateLimitError |
429 | Rate limit exceeded |
ScavioAPIError |
other | Catch-all (has .statusCode) |
Threads and Kuaishou answer a missing or conflicting identifier with 422, not
400 — those routes have no 400 at all. Both map to BadRequestError, so one
catch (e) { if (e instanceof BadRequestError) } covers validation failures on
every platform. e.statusCode still reports whichever status the API sent.
Every class extends ScavioError, so catch (e) { if (e instanceof ScavioError) }
matches all of them. All except MissingAPIKeyError, ScavioConnectionError and
ScavioTimeoutError carry .statusCode and .responseBody.
